Wigan Athletic manager Roberto Martinez has been charged with `improper conduct` by the FA following comments he made about match referee Stuart Attwell who sent Latics player Gary Caldwell off in the game against Manchester City.
The incident occurred after Attwell had sent Caldwell off for what he termed at the time a two footed lunge and the referee can be seen clearly explaining this to both the player and Latics boss Martinez on TV replays.
Unfortunately for Attwell, Caldwell`s challenge was one footed and this again has been clearly shown on TV replays, so instead of admitting that he got it wrong and everyone moving on Attwell changes his reason for the red card to excessive force, what a buffoon.
Obviously Martinez would be incensed and after the game he said the referee had lied, which he had, but this doesn`t go down too well with the FA who have to be seen backing their referee`s when in actual fact they should have said what Martinez had said, `Attwell you are a big fibber, now grow a spine`
Speaking to the media after the game Martinez said: 'He (the referee) said he saw Gary Caldwell with both feet off the ground. That's why he gave the red card. But Gary Caldwell only went with one foot. That is a real injustice.'
The FA have released the following statement about the charge:
'The charge relates to media comments made about referee Stuart Attwell following Wigan's match against Manchester City on 29th March.
'Martinez has until 22nd April to respond to the charge.'
